No, it doesn't need a rest. They just need a clear out of the producers and bring in people with fresh ideas.

The reason this year is doing so badly in ratings and on forums is because its same old. We've seen all this before. It SHOULD be a good series but for some reason I just can't get into it. They need to try and keep it fresh every year, I mean look at X Factor. No 2 years have been the same and year on year the ratings are still growing.

After a bad patch for all the series from BB7 to BBCH, BB9 really shown they CAN still make a good series and the public will back it if they do. CBB6 just put them back in that slump, and BB10 even further into it. They're scared of making changes, even down to the outside of the house. It has been the same since BB6 with the odd tweak for each series but pretty much being the same. That just emphasises the same old same old imo.

They just need to put their heads together and overhaul the entire format. Even if it still gets similar ratings to this year at least its a change and makes the show feel fresh again.

What they NEED to do is axe CBB or the January series. That is what is doing the damage imo. Its had its day and time to let go of it even if it breaks contracts, just pay up it'll save the main show. The gap between BB8 and 9 felt like forever but there was a lot of hype for BB9 because BB hadn't been on for so long. The same between 4 and 5.
